Megan Mullally Show Canceled

Megan Mullally I feel really bad about this cancellation. I loved Megan Mullally on Will & Grace, and when I heard she would have her own show, I thought it would be a really good fit. Unfortunately, I don’t have a lot of spare time to watch daytime talk shows, but what little I saw of The Megan Mullally Show, I wasn’t thrilled. Some of it was interesting, but I think Mullally’s interviewing could have had a little more zip.

I guess I’m not the only one who was expecting more—after less than five months, the syndicated show has been canceled. The show wasn’t even given the green light to finish out the season, so you know things must have been bad. Production was halted immediately, and the remaining episodes will be shown through January. “I am extremely proud of the show we created and am thankful for the passion and tireless efforts of (executive producer) Corin Nelson and the entire staff,” Mullally said in a statement Wednesday. Not to fear, I’m sure we’ll be seeing more of Mullally in some format (stage, TV, movies) in the future.
